As a Care Professional Coach, you'll leverage your extensive experience in health and social care, ideally at management or supervisor level, to mentor and guide learners through their apprenticeship journey. With a minimum Level 5 Health and Social Care Qualification, combined with your practical expertise, you'll play a pivotal role in shaping the careers of aspiring care professionals.
Key Responsibilities:
- Delivering apprenticeship frameworks to learners at their workplace
- Providing personalized support, guidance, and motivation to help learners achieve essential qualifications
- Assisting with the development of transferable skills, including Maths and English, where necessary
- Managing administrative tasks efficiently
